3.4.3 Dual Image Exposure

Generally, the exposure settings for the D15D are carried out automatically. Alternatively,
settings can be made manually or separately for each sensor image using custom con-
figurable exposure windows. You can either select a factory default exposure window
(via the Exposure control Quick Control) or define a custom exposure window (via Setup
Menu > Exposure Settings) using the web browser.
The Coupled image control exposure setting is generally always activated in order to
create an evenly lit, harmonious dual image with the D15D-Pano (with two individual
images combined to create a panorama image). This setting determines the best average
exposure value for the combined panorama image and sets this value automatically.
This function is also available for every standard D15D. This function ensures that both
camera images in the combined dual image appear equally bright so that it is easier
for the observer to associate these images with the same camera and/or the same
mounting location.
To activate coupled image control in the web browser, go to Setup Menu > Exposure
Settings and check the Coupled image control item. Then save your setting by clicking
Set and Close.
